TLDRJeff Bezos left his profitable position at an investment bank to create a startup company back in 1994. Amazon was able to rake in around $610 million as of 1998 from just being an online bookstore. Eventually, the company expanded by allowing third-party sellers on this platform to pave the way for consumers to access unique and rare items online. The success of Amazon may also be grounded in its marketing and sales tactics.via the TL;DR App
